1. How do I measure for the doors?

It really depends on what you want to do. It's different for partial and full overlay and faceless or framed cabinets. A very general rule of thumb is to add between a 1/2"-1" to the width and height of the opening of the cabinet. Whatever you decide, provide us with the FINAL door size. We have posted a useful guide for measuring cabinet doors on our site for your convenience. Please note that we do not accept responsibility for any errors in measurements based on these recommendations.

4. What is the drawer fee?

Although drawer fronts are small, they are labor intensive to make. Additionally, the grain direction runs horizontally, which also increases costs.

11. What is Preboring?

Concealed HingeIf you plan on using hidden or concealed hinges (A.K.A European hinge or Euro hinge) to hang your cabinet doors you will soon learn that most concealed euro/cup hinges require a large cup hole and two smaller holes for either screws or some sort of dowel. Our pre-boring option allows you to have these cups and dowel holes professionally drilled ensuring accurate and uniform cup and dowel holes.

The illustration below explains the different preboring options available.

Prebore Drilling Holes Cabinet Door Euro Hinges

Prebore hole counts: Depending on the vertical height, cabinet doors will have 2, 3, or 4 holes. The following list describes measurements for each:

  • 0-49" height = 2 holes
  • 50"-75" height = 3 holes
  • Above 75" height = 4 holes

If you prefer different hole counts please indicate this in the additional notes portion during checkout.

12. What is a Center Rail?

A center rail is a horizontal rail that can be added to tall doors for additional stability. Doors 48" and over in height must specify with or without center rail. Please indicate this during checkout in the Additional Instructions section on the last page of checkout. Center rail placement is in the middle of the door; same distance from top and bottom. The center rail is the same size as the stiles and rails and has the same inside edge detail to match the rest of the door. Doors over 22" wide or 48" high are not guaranteed against warping, twisting or cracking so a center rail for stability is highly recommended, but it is not a necessity.

15. What is the difference between a door and a drawer?

The grain direction of a door runs up and down (vertical), while a drawer front runs left to right (horizontal). Additionally, the typical stiles/rails of a door are about 2.25" to 3" wide. A drawer front will have reduced stile/rail widths to approximately 1 3/8".

16. How do I install the glass in my open for glass or French lite door?

Your door is ready to accept the glass (which is NOT provided by us). There is no need to take apart the frame. We recommend purchasing our rubber stops (Hafele Model: 706.61.411) as our doors are designed for their use (see diagram). It is standard to use one piece of glass unless you request individual lites.

17. What is MDF? When is it recommended to use MDF instead of wood?

MDF is medium density fiberboard. We recommend using MDF if you are going to paint the door. MDF absorbs less paint than solid wood, which will reduce warping.
